阿里云轻量应用服务器:MySQL的安装与配置实战
结论:
在数字化时代,数据库管理系统(DBMS)如MySQL是任何在线应用的核心组件。阿里云轻量应用服务器,以其高效、便捷和易于管理的特性,成为了众多开发者的选择。这里将深入探讨如何在阿里云轻量服务器上安装和配置MySQL,帮助开发者更好地理解和掌握这一过程。
正文:
阿里云轻量应用服务器是一款面向中小企业和开发者,提供一键部署、弹性扩展等服务的云服务器。MySQL作为开源的关系型数据库管理系统,广泛应用于各种规模的应用场景。在阿里云轻量服务器上安装MySQL,既节省了硬件成本,又简化了运维工作,提升了数据处理效率。
首先,我们来了解下基本步骤:
-
登录与实例创建:登录阿里云控制台,选择“轻量应用服务器”,然后点击“购买”创建新的服务器实例。根据实际需求选择合适的配置,例如CPU、内存、操作系统等。
-
SSH连接:实例创建完成后,获取SSH密钥或密码,通过SSH工具(如PuTTY)连接到服务器。在命令行中,我们可以通过"sudo apt-get update"更新系统,确保所有软件包都是最新的。
-
安装MySQL:在Linux环境中,可以使用包管理器进行安装。在Ubuntu或Debian系统中,输入"sudo apt-get install mysql-server",系统会自动下载并安装MySQL。
-
配置MySQL:安装完成后,需要设置root用户的密码,通过"sudo mysql_secure_installation"进行安全配置。这包括删除匿名用户,禁止root远程登录,删除测试数据库等。
-
启动与检查:输入"sudo systemctl start mysql"启动MySQL服务,"sudo systemctl status mysql"查看服务状态,确认MySQL已成功运行。
-
远程访问设置:为了方便远程访问,还需修改MySQL的配置文件,允许%通配符代表任意IP。编辑"/etc/mysql/mysql.conf.d/mysqld.cnf",找到"bind-address",将其改为"0.0.0.0",然后重启MySQL服务。
-
数据库操作:现在,你已经可以在本地通过MySQL客户端连接到阿里云轻量服务器上的MySQL了。可以创建数据库,导入数据,执行查询等操作。
然而,这只是基础步骤。在实际应用中,还需要考虑性能优化、备份策略、安全防护等问题。例如,可以设置MySQL的缓存大小以提高性能,定期使用mysqldump进行数据备份,以及安装防火墙规则防止未经授权的访问。
此外,阿里云还提供了丰富的数据库服务,如RDS(关系型数据库服务),它能提供更高级别的数据库管理功能,如自动备份、故障切换等,适合对数据安全性要求更高的企业。
总结来说,阿里云轻量服务器配合MySQL,为开发者提供了一个高效、稳定的数据库解决方案。无论是初创项目还是成熟业务,都能在阿里云的平台上找到合适的数据库服务。只要熟悉并掌握这些基本操作,就能在云端构建起强大的数据处理中心,为你的应用提供强大的数据支持。
CDNK博客